NAROWAL: Raids are under way to arrest the main culprits involved in the murder of the Sri Lankan citizen.

Police is releasing the detained factory workers after probe, says Gujranwala Regional Police Officer Imran Ahmar. He told the media at the DPO Office that members of the three-member prosecution committee had reached Sialkot on the instructions of the Prosecutor General of Punjab. The committee comprises Abdul Rauf Wattoo, Hafiz Asghar Ali and Zahid Sarfraz Khan.

The RPO said a search operation was being conducted to find out the main culprits of the murder who are not arrested yet.

Sialkot District Police Officer Omar Saeed Malik gave a detailed briefing to the committee on the Sialkot tragedy.

RPO Imran Ahmar said the committee would play an important role in completing the trial of the accused. He said police had taken physical remand of 34 accused in the murder of the Sri Lankan citizen from the anti-terrorism court.
